Tips & Substitutions
To achieve the perfect creamy texture, ensure your Butter Flavor Crisco is at room temperature before mixing. If you prefer a less sweet frosting, consider reducing the powdered sugar slightly or adding a pinch of salt to balance the flavors. You can also substitute the milk with heavy cream for a richer frosting. For a different flavor twist, try adding almond extract instead of vanilla.

Storage & Reheating
Store any leftover frosting in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to one week. Before using, let it come to room temperature and re-whip for the best texture. If you need to extend the shelf life, you can freeze the frosting for up to three months. Just thaw it in the fridge overnight before using.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use regular butter instead of Butter Flavor Crisco?
Yes, you can use regular unsalted butter in place of Butter Flavor Crisco. However, the texture may be slightly different, and you may need to adjust the milk quantity to achieve the desired consistency.
How can I make this frosting dairy-free?
To make this frosting dairy-free, substitute the milk with a non-dairy alternative such as almond milk or coconut milk. Additionally, use a dairy-free butter substitute in place of Butter Flavor Crisco.
